Output 91fb8daddd4b66fd8ddc11c8d4ccb8d016257ae63d7ea79aa1f2c84a4d512e23:1091

value
309962
script pubkey
OP_HASH160 OP_PUSHBYTES_20 68935570f047cf6eda6c9a088e9898ab0d8674ea OP_EQUAL
address
3BDxhRUif1arPADqadrv2Wt8ubTSoCLUs6
transaction
91fb8daddd4b66fd8ddc11c8d4ccb8d016257ae63d7ea79aa1f2c84a4d512e23
spent
true